Justin Baldoni Claims Blake Lively Improvised Unscripted Kiss

Justin Baldoni has alleged that Blake Lively improvised an unscripted kiss during the filming of It Ends with Us. The allegation, introduced amid the pair’s ongoing legal battle, challenges Lively’s prior claims that Baldoni initiated an improvised on-set kiss. The new development has sparked renewed interest in the case.

Newly revealed allegations about the filming of It Ends with Us have escalated the legal battle between Blake Lively and Justin Baldoni. 

In a recent filing, Baldoni’s attorneys submitted footage from a deleted hospital scene, arguing that the clip shows Lively initiating a kiss that was not part of the screenplay. The minute-long video, recorded in May 2023, shows the actors performing a brief intimate moment. Baldoni’s team states that Lively introduced the kiss while overseeing the setup of the scene, saying “she herself added to the script, in which her character kissed Baldoni’s character in every take, although there was no kiss in the script.” (via PEOPLE)

The claim directly counters Lively’s allegations that Baldoni inserted unscripted kissing during production. In her sexual-harassment and retaliation lawsuit, Lively has maintained that such incidents occurred before the production paused for the Hollywood strikes. Later, the actress insisted on returning to set with conditions, including a ban on improvised kissing.

Baldoni’s team now argues the video shows that Lively herself engaged in an unscripted kiss prior to that meeting.

Meanwhile, in their January 2025 complaint, Baldoni’s legal team asserted all pre-strike kiss scenes were scripted. His lawyers now say the newly released hospital footage was shot before the strike and includes a kiss that was not written.

Baldoni and his team have reportedly requested Judge Lewis J. Liman to rule in their favor without a trial. However, a ruling has not yet been issued. The matter is scheduled for trial in March 2026, with testimony expected from both Lively and Baldoni.
